"The Millionaire Next Door: The Surprising Secrets of America's Wealthy" by Thomas J. Stanley and William D. Danko is a fascinating exploration of the habits and mindsets of truly wealthy individuals. This eye-opening book challenges commonly held assumptions about millionaires and provides valuable insights into how they accumulate and maintain their wealth.

One of the book's strengths is its emphasis on frugality and living below one's means. The authors reveal that many millionaires are not extravagant spenders, but instead practice a modest and financially disciplined lifestyle. Through numerous case studies and statistical data, Stanley and Danko convincingly argue that being a millionaire is more about financial habits than income or occupation.

A key takeaway from the book is the importance of building strong financial foundations. The authors stress the significance of saving, investing, and paying off debt, highlighting the power of compound interest and long-term planning. They provide a wealth formula that incorporates factors such as income, saving rate, and investment choices, offering readers practical advice on wealth creation.

Uncovering the secrets of America's millionaires

"The Millionaire Next Door" also challenges the belief that high-earning professions automatically lead to wealth. The authors demonstrate that many millionaires can be found in ordinary, blue-collar occupations, debunking the notion that wealth is exclusive to certain industries or job titles. This offers hope and motivation for readers from all walks of life.

What stood out to me was the book's focus on values and character. The authors delve into the importance of integrity, hard work, and self-reliance in achieving and maintaining wealth. They stress the role of education, both formal and informal, in shaping financial behavior and encourage readers to constantly learn and grow.
